首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何修复将道具从Laravel刀片传递到Vue组件时未定义的ReferenceError

在修复将道具从Laravel刀片传递到Vue组件时未定义的ReferenceError的问题之前,我们首先需要了解一些相关的概念和背景知识。

  1. Laravel:Laravel是一种流行的PHP开发框架,用于构建Web应用程序。它提供了一套简洁而优雅的语法和功能,使开发人员能够快速构建高质量的应用程序。
  2. Vue组件:Vue是一种现代的JavaScript框架,用于构建用户界面。Vue组件是Vue应用程序的基本构建块,可以封装可重用的代码和UI元素。
  3. 道具(Props):在Vue中,道具是从父组件传递给子组件的数据。它们类似于组件之间的参数,用于在组件之间共享数据。

现在,我们来解决将道具从Laravel刀片传递到Vue组件时出现未定义的ReferenceError的问题。

  1. 确保正确传递道具:首先,我们需要确保在Laravel刀片中正确地将道具传递给Vue组件。在刀片中,使用v-bind指令将数据绑定到Vue组件的道具上。例如,如果我们有一个名为"propName"的道具,我们可以这样传递它:
  2. 确保正确传递道具:首先,我们需要确保在Laravel刀片中正确地将道具传递给Vue组件。在刀片中,使用v-bind指令将数据绑定到Vue组件的道具上。例如,如果我们有一个名为"propName"的道具,我们可以这样传递它:
  3. 确保propName与Vue组件中定义的道具名称相匹配,并且propValue是一个有效的变量或表达式。
  4. 在Vue组件中接收道具:在Vue组件中,我们需要正确地接收和使用从Laravel刀片传递的道具。在组件的props选项中定义道具,以便Vue知道要接收哪些道具。例如,我们可以在Vue组件中这样定义道具:
  5. 在Vue组件中接收道具:在Vue组件中,我们需要正确地接收和使用从Laravel刀片传递的道具。在组件的props选项中定义道具,以便Vue知道要接收哪些道具。例如,我们可以在Vue组件中这样定义道具:
  6. 确保propName与Laravel刀片中传递的道具名称相匹配。
  7. 处理未定义的ReferenceError:如果在将道具从Laravel刀片传递到Vue组件时出现未定义的ReferenceError,可能有以下几个原因:
    • 道具名称不匹配:确保Laravel刀片中传递的道具名称与Vue组件中定义的道具名称完全匹配,包括大小写。
    • 道具未正确传递:检查Laravel刀片中是否正确地将道具传递给Vue组件。确保使用v-bind指令将道具绑定到Vue组件。
    • 道具未正确接收:检查Vue组件中是否正确地定义了道具,并在props选项中列出了所有要接收的道具。
    • 道具在Laravel刀片中未定义:如果道具在Laravel刀片中未定义或未赋值,将导致未定义的ReferenceError。确保在刀片中定义和赋值所有需要传递给Vue组件的道具。
    • 仔细检查以上可能的原因,并逐一解决问题。如果问题仍然存在,可以考虑在相关的开发工具中进行调试,例如使用浏览器的开发者工具来查看传递的道具和错误信息。

对于修复将道具从Laravel刀片传递到Vue组件时未定义的ReferenceError的问题,腾讯云提供了一系列与云计算相关的产品和服务,例如云服务器、云数据库、云存储等。您可以根据具体的需求选择适合的产品和服务来支持您的应用程序。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的信息和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券